Kathleen McNulty Mauchly Antonelli,one of the earliest computer programmmers and widow of ENIAC and UNIVAC co-inventor John Mauchly died last night at age 85.

She and other women mathmeticians were recruited to work on the secret ENIAC computer during WW2. Since then Antonelli contributed to the understanding of early computer history through speeches and articles.
